冒泡排序法
时间: 2023-06-21 18:17:33 浏览: 156
冒泡排序法是一种简单的排序算法,其基本思路是比较相邻两个元素的大小关系,如果顺序不对则交换它们的位置,直到所有元素都排好序。这个过程就像气泡在水中不断上浮一样,所以称为冒泡排序。
以下是 Python 代码实现冒泡排序法的示例:
```python
# 冒泡排序法
arr = [5, 3, 8, 6, 4]
for i in range(len(arr)):
for j in range(i + 1, len(arr)):
if arr[i] > arr[j]:
arr[i], arr[j] = arr[j], arr[i]
# 输出结果
print("排序后的数组为:", arr)
```
运行代码后,输出结果为 `[3, 4, 5, 6, 8]`,即从小到大排好序的数组。
阅读全文
相关推荐








